INDIO, Calif. (KESQ) – A 54-year-old man who drove drunk and caused a multi-vehicle crash that killed three people in Palm Springs is slated to be sentenced to state prison next month.
Shawn Michael Kirkpatrick on Tuesday admitted three counts of DUI gross vehicular manslaughter, as well as DUI resulting in great bodily injury and a sentence-enhancing allegation of causing injury or death to multiple victims in a crash, under a plea agreement with the Riverside County District Attorney’s Office.
In exchange for Kirkpatrick’s admissions, prosecutors agreed to drop a related charged and sentencing enhancements against him…
